Best Coffee Shops in Fort Lauderdale

Best Coffee Shops in Fort Lauderdale


By Tyler Tuchow

Fort Lauderdale’s coffee scene clusters around real-life routines, like a Las Olas Blvd stop before errands, a Flagler Village latte between meetings, or a quick grab near the beach after a walk at Hugh Taylor Birch State Park. You’ll find standout cafés near the Riverwalk, tucked into storefronts off Federal Highway, and inside creative pockets where people spend weekends like FATVillage and Flagler Village.

If you’re mapping the best coffee shops in Fort Lauderdale, these are the areas I recommend exploring first.

Flagler Village: The Epicenter Of Local Roasting

Flagler Village continues to rise in a fashion draped with graffiti art, serving as the undeniable headquarters for the city's most dedicated coffee purists.

Top Roasting Landmarks In Flagler

  • Wells Coffee Company stands as a local icon in Flagler Village, offering an on-site roasting operation and a famous horchata cold brew that attracts a steady stream of remote workers.
  • Circle House Coffee provides a high-energy community vibe with its "giving back one sip at a time" mission and a convenient drive-thru for those on their way to the office.
  • Rose’s Coffee Bar brings a stylish, modern atmosphere to the Dalmar Hotel, providing specialty lattes and fresh juices for a more polished morning start.
Residents make sure to stop by these urban confines to secure fresh beans for their own home kitchens throughout the week.

Las Olas Boulevard: Elegance In Every Pour

Las Olas Boulevard offers a more refined and European-inspired coffee experience, where the boutiques and galleries provide a sophisticated backdrop for a mid-morning break.

Premier Boutique Cafes On Las Olas

  • Ann’s Florist and Coffee Bar combines the fragrance of fresh blooms with expertly brewed coffee, featuring a cozy space filled with antiques and a wine bar in the back.
  • Crema Gourmet Espresso Bar delivers a sleek, all-day menu with high ceilings and natural light, making it a staple for professionals seeking a stylish, laptop-friendly work session.
  • Java & Jam serves as a sophisticated local hotspot known for all-day breakfast and classic espresso drinks that cater to a vibrant business and social crowd.
  • Gran Forno Bakery provides a minimalist storefront in the heart of the district, offering authentic Italian breads and pastries that pair perfectly with a traditional cappuccino.
The best coffee shops in Fort Lauderdale often blend retail and caffeine, creating a multi-sensory environment that is unique to the boulevard's historic charm.

Coastal And Neighborhood Hidden Gems

Beyond the main commercial corridors, Fort Lauderdale hosts a collection of intimate neighborhood cafes that offer a more secluded and personal connection to the community.

Essential Neighborhood Coffee Escapes

  • Magnolia Caffee offers an eclectic hideaway in Victoria Park, known for its smooth espresso and a cozy layout that feels like a private living room for area regulars.
  • Archibald's Village Bakery brings a beachside charm to the neighborhood, pairing gourmet baked goods with locally roasted Blooming Bean Coffee for a truly authentic local taste.
  • Press and Grind Cafe utilizes Wells Coffee beans and offers unique brewing methods like siphon and cold brew alongside a pet-friendly outdoor seating area.
  • The Alchemist provides a rustic escape in a lush garden setting, famous for its artisanal coffee served in mason jars and its tranquil, dog-friendly outdoor patio.
These intimate locations offer a necessary break from the bustle of the city, allowing for quiet moments of reflection or creative inspiration.

FAQs

What are the best coffee shops in Fort Lauderdale for remote work?

Wells Coffee Company in Flagler Village and Crema Gourmet Espresso Bar on Las Olas are top choices for remote workers due to their reliable Wi-Fi, ample seating, and professional atmospheres. Wells offers a more industrial, high-energy environment, while Crema provides a sleek and spacious setting that is ideal for longer sessions.

Are there any coffee shops in the area that focus on sustainability?

Scythe & Co. is a standout for its commitment to eco-friendly practices, sourcing beans from local roasters and prioritizing sustainable materials in its operations. Many other local roasteries like Wells Coffee Company also emphasize direct-trade relationships with farmers to ensure high ethical standards and quality.

Where can I find authentic Cuban coffee in Fort Lauderdale?

Colada Cuban Cafe is a premier destination for authentic Cuban coffee, offering a modern twist on traditional favorites like café con leche and cortaditos. For a more classic experience, you can also visit local bakeries along Las Olas that maintain the long-standing South Florida tradition of bold, sweetened espresso.
